It is unusual here to have more than one every 5 years or so. I haven't checked the location against known faults to see if this is on a known active fault/new fault/reactivated fault or cavern collapse etc. Around 3-3.6 km it is possible for a cavern collapse as the existing Smokeys are rootless mountains consisting of archaic sandstones/quartzite which was thrust over Cambrian-aged limestones( See geologic "coves".
